You'll be responsible for

🩻

Performing diagnostic imaging examinations

Conduct high-quality imaging examinations in line with protocols.
⚙️

Adapting to workflow

Quickly adjust to workflow and efficiently use RIS/PACS systems.
⚠️

Ensuring compliance with safety standards

Maintain compliance with radiation safety standards during procedures.

5 criteria for this job
Medical imaging qualifications
Appropriate tertiary qualifications in Medical Imaging are essential.

View

Experience in diagnostic radiography
Demonstrated experience in Technology/Diagnostic Medical Radiography is required.

View

Cannulation accreditation
Valid Cannulation Accreditation is necessary for patient care.

View

Current State Radiation License
Possession of a current State Radiation License is highly regarded.

View

CT skills on Siemens or GE
Experience with CT skills on Siemens or GE systems is preferred.
